Transaction 81070eaa5d3ae42f8808ae726756d3c01ac33cb5427b18550ffe95cac5e8ae79
1 Input
1 Output
-
81070eaa5d3ae42f8808ae726756d3c01ac33cb5427b18550ffe95cac5e8ae79:0
- value
- 4398819
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bb07c112c0ac6975b51349c049407df14cb8202a OP_EQUAL
- address
- 3JjwaBnZhZKVTrTiPywgbaGrxMNMnuD5hq